Stichelton

The 'un-conformist's' Stilton.  Unpasteurised and therefore not allowed in the Stilton club, this is a ripper! The name? Recorded in the twelfth century Lincoln Rolls, an early record of villages rather like the earlier Domesday Book which was carried out by Lincoln Cathedral. Derived for the old English 'Stichl' meaning a style and 'Tun' meaning village or hamlet."  The cheese; creamy, rich and nutty, with a gentle blue tang. Unpasteurised milk, slow acidification and hand-ladling make this cheese a revelation.

Evenlode

An individual soft washed rind cheese. During the ripening of Evenlode, the cheese is repeatedly washed in a special brine solution to develop it’s tender, orange rind. When young, the cheese is curdy and lactic, developing a soft breakdown below the rind as it ages. Once fully ripened, the cheese is soft and full of flavours of beef stock, roast onions and peanuts.  Its ripeness can be gauged with a gentle feel of the rind through the wrapper, getting more supple with age and akin to 'poking a love handle'!

Tunworth

A very British, Camembert; soft, white-rinded and wonderfully reminiscent of its French cousin. Tunworth is made markedly different thanks to the rounded green hills and lush grazing of its rural Hampshire terroir.  Despite being refined and perfected over the years Tunworth is still made entirely by hand, from the first ladle of pasteurised whole cow’s milk to the waxed paper wrap and poplar box packaging.  The difference between this and camembert? Whole milk, camembert plays second fiddle to the Normandy butter... Tunworth doesn't.

The finished 250g cheese has a soft, thin and wrinkled rind, a rich and earthy mushroom fragrance, and a long-lasting sweet and nutty flavour.

Peter's Yard 'Spelt & Fig' Sourdough Crispbread

These Spelt & Fig sourdough crispbreads are inspired by Peter’s Yard love of Sweden, the home of crispbread. Using simple, natural ingredients including organic spelt flour, organic fresh milk, dried fig pieces and their precious sourdough; fermented for 16 hours before each batch is made.

Baked until golden and crisp, they are the natural choice for a salty blue cheese.
